overstrain
o·ver·strain O0194800 (ō′vər-strān′)v. o·ver·strained, o·ver·strain·ing, o·ver·strains v.tr. To subject to excessive strain, especially to force beyond a natural or proper limit: overstraining the environment.v.intr. To put forth too much physical effort.overstrain (ˌəʊvəˈstreɪn) vb (tr) to exert, tax, or use (resources) to an excessive extentoverstrain Past participle: overstrained Gerund: overstraining
